Giannis Antetokounmpo: A Life Story
The player everyone is thinking about when they ask "Who is the black Greek player in the NBA?" is Giannis Antetokounmpo. He is a truly standout athlete. His path to becoming an NBA superstar is quite something. It started in Greece, a place many people associate with ancient history.
Giannis was born in Athens, Greece, in 1994. His parents were immigrants from Nigeria. This blend of Nigerian heritage and Greek upbringing is a big part of his identity. He grew up in a neighborhood called Sepolia, which was, you know, not a wealthy area. Life was often a struggle for his family there.
His early life was filled with challenges. He and his brothers would help out by selling goods on the streets. This experience, it really shaped his character. It taught him the value of hard work and sticking together. He didn't start playing basketball until he was a bit older, which is pretty unusual for someone who became so good.
Early Days and Greek Roots
Giannis's parents, Charles and Veronica Antetokounmpo, moved to Greece from Nigeria in 1991. They were looking for a better life. Giannis and three of his four brothers were born in Greece. However, they did not automatically receive Greek citizenship because of the laws at the time. This meant they lived in Greece without full citizen rights for many years, which was, you know, a very difficult situation for them.
He discovered basketball relatively late, at around age 13. A local coach, Spiros Velliniatis, saw his potential. This coach saw something special in the young Giannis. He started training him and his brother Thanasis. They spent countless hours practicing, working on their skills. It was a very dedicated effort from them all.
The family faced many economic difficulties. Sometimes, they did not have enough food. Giannis and his brothers would often share one pair of basketball shoes. This shows, you know, the kind of tough conditions they came from. Their determination to succeed was incredibly strong, despite everything.
He began playing for Filathlitikos, a professional team in Greece. This was his first real chance to show what he could do. His skills were raw, but his athletic ability was clear. People started to notice his talent. He was getting better at a really fast pace, actually.
Personal Details and Bio Data
Here are some key details about Giannis Antetokounmpo, giving you a quick look at his background and professional standing. It's, like, a brief summary of who he is.
Detail | Information |
---|---|
Full Name | Giannis Sina Ougko Antetokounmpo |
Nickname | The Greek Freak |
Born | December 6, 1994 (current year - 1994) |
Birthplace | Athens, Greece |
Nationality | Greek (since 2013) |
Parents | Charles and Veronica Antetokounmpo (from Nigeria) |
Height | 6 ft 11 in (2.11 m) |
Weight | 243 lb (110 kg) |
NBA Team | Milwaukee Bucks |
Draft Year | 2013 (15th overall pick) |
Position | Power Forward / Small Forward |
His NBA Career and Rise to Stardom
Giannis declared for the NBA draft in 2013. Many teams were interested in him, but they weren't sure what his full potential was. He was, you know, a bit of an unknown quantity at that point. The Milwaukee Bucks took a chance on him, picking him 15th overall. This decision turned out to be incredibly smart for them.
When he first joined the NBA, Giannis was very young and still developing. He was just 18 years old. His body needed to grow stronger, and his skills needed refining. He worked incredibly hard, spending countless hours in the gym. This dedication, it really paid off for him.
Over the next few years, he showed huge improvements. His unique combination of height, speed, and ball-handling skills made him a true force. He could drive to the basket, pass, and play defense. He was, like, becoming a truly all-around player. His athleticism was something people had rarely seen before.
He quickly became the face of the Milwaukee Bucks franchise. He led them to become one of the top teams in the league. His leadership and incredible play inspired his teammates. They knew they could count on him, pretty much, in any situation.
His rise to the top was quite fast. He went from being a promising young player to an MVP candidate. Fans and experts alike were amazed by his progress. He was, honestly, just getting better and better every season. It was truly a sight to see.
Key Achievements and Awards
Giannis Antetokounmpo has gathered a long list of impressive achievements during his time in the NBA. These awards show just how dominant he has become. He has, you know, really made his mark on the game.
- **NBA Champion:** He led the Milwaukee Bucks to an NBA championship in 2021. This was a huge moment for the team and the city. It was, like, a dream come true for him.
- **NBA Finals MVP:** He won this award in 2021, too, for his amazing performance in the championship series. His play was just incredible.
- **2x NBA Most Valuable Player (MVP):** He won this award twice, in 2019 and 2020. This shows he was the best player in the league for two years straight.
- **NBA Defensive Player of the Year:** He also won this award in 2020. This proves he is not just an offensive threat but a top defender, too.
- **Most Improved Player:** He won this early in his career, in 2017. It really highlighted his rapid development.
- **Multiple All-NBA Selections:** He has been chosen for the All-NBA First Team many times. This means he is consistently one of the best players at his position.
- **Multiple NBA All-Star Selections:** He is a regular at the NBA All-Star game. Fans love to see him play there.
These awards, you know, are a testament to his incredible talent and hard work. He has achieved so much in a relatively short time. He is still, arguably, in the prime of his career. It is going to be interesting to see what else he accomplishes.
Family Ties and Cultural Background
Giannis's family is a huge part of his story. His parents, Charles and Veronica, instilled strong values in him. They taught him about hard work and the importance of family. These lessons, they really stuck with him, you know.
He has four brothers: Francis, Thanasis, Kostas, and Alex. All of them play basketball. Thanasis and Kostas have also played in the NBA. This makes them, like, one of the few sets of three brothers to play in the league. It is a very rare thing to see.
The Antetokounmpo brothers share a special bond. They often talk about how they support each other. Their journey from selling items on the streets of Athens to playing professional basketball is truly unique. It is a story of shared struggle and shared success, too.
Their Nigerian heritage is very important to them. While they grew up in Greece, they never forgot their roots. They have visited Nigeria and embrace both parts of their identity. Giannis often speaks about his pride in being both Nigerian and Greek. This dual identity is a big part of who he is, honestly.
The family's story highlights the experience of immigrants. It shows how they can contribute greatly to their new home. Giannis becoming a Greek citizen in 2013 was a big moment for him and his family. It solidified his connection to the country where he grew up. He is, you know, a true example of global citizenship.
Impact on the Game and Beyond
Giannis Antetokounmpo has had a huge impact on the game of basketball. His playing style is very unique. He is big and strong, but also incredibly fast and agile. He can run the court like a guard, but finish at the rim like a center. This combination, it really makes him a difficult player to guard.
He has changed the way teams think about building rosters. They see that a player with his size and skills can be the centerpiece of a championship team. His success has, like, inspired other teams to look for similar versatile athletes. He has definitely influenced the modern game, you know.
Beyond the court, Giannis is a role model for many. His humble attitude and strong work ethic are admired by fans everywhere. He often talks about staying grounded and remembering where he came from. This kind of character is, frankly, something people really appreciate.
His story also bridges cultures. He is a symbol of hope for immigrant communities around the world. He shows that with hard work and determination, anything is possible. His journey, in some respects, speaks to the power of dreams. He has truly become a global icon.
He also gives back to his community, both in Milwaukee and in Greece. He is involved in various charitable efforts. This shows his commitment to helping others. He uses his platform for good, which is, you know, a very important thing for a public figure to do. He is making a difference, actually.
Frequently Asked Questions
People often have more questions about Giannis Antetokounmpo's unique background. Here are some common ones, with answers that might help clarify things for you.
Where is Giannis Antetokounmpo from?
Giannis Antetokounmpo was born in Athens, Greece. His parents, however, are from Nigeria. So, he has roots in both countries. He grew up in Greece and holds Greek citizenship, but his family's heritage is Nigerian. This dual background is a very important part of his identity, you know.
Is Giannis Antetokounmpo a Greek citizen?
Yes, Giannis Antetokounmpo officially became a Greek citizen in 2013. This happened just before he was drafted into the NBA. Before that, he lived in Greece without citizenship. This was a significant moment for him and his family, as a matter of fact.
Are Giannis's brothers also in the NBA?
Yes, two of Giannis's brothers, Thanasis and Kostas, have also played in the NBA. Thanasis plays with Giannis on the Milwaukee Bucks. Kostas has played for other NBA teams and won a championship with the Los Angeles Lakers. This is, you know, quite a rare achievement for one family to have so many brothers in the league.
